Fast-moving dislocations trigger flash weakening in carbonate-bearing faults during earthquakes

Rupture fronts can cause fault displacement, reaching speeds up to several ms(−1) within a few milliseconds, at any distance away from the earthquake nucleation area. In the case of silicate-bearing rocks the abrupt slip acceleration results in melting at asperity contacts causing a large reduction...
